Dear Parishioners and Visitors of Our Lady of the Mountains, HAPPY NEW YEAR! Welcome to our celebration of the Holy Eucharist on this brand new year 2017. We are delighted that you are here to celebrate with us. In his encyclical letter Redemptoris Mater (Mother of the Redeemer), Saint John Paul II talks about how God the Father’s loving plan to redeem us is fulfilled in the sending of Christ, His Son and how we, in Christ, truly become the sons and daughters of God (Redemptoris Mater, #1). But at the heart of Saint John Paul II’s encyclical letter is the person of Mary. She is the one through whom God enters this world. He could have come in any way He desired. How remarkable, that God would choose to come in so simple and humble a way, “born of a woman”, exactly like each one of us. That is what today’s feast is all about. Mary gives birth to a Son, and everything that pertains to His human nature comes from her. In that sense, she is a mother like any mother here today. But her Son is unlike any other child; He is a Divine Person, the eternal Son of God. For that reason—because Mary truly gave birth to Christ—she is rightfully called the Mother of God. Today we turn to Mary with all our New Year’s resolutions, and with the doors of our hearts wide open to the faith and works that her Son will bring into our lives in this New Year. May she who was the first to give birth to Christ in this world continue to intercede for us this New Year’s Day and everyday of the year 2017. Have a Blessed New Year 2017!!! A wax candle, generally in a red glass
container, kept burning day and night
wherever the Blessed Sacrament is
reserved in Catholic churches or chapels.
It is an emblem of Christ's abiding love and
a reminder to the faithful to respond with
loving adoration in return.
